#cb290c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cb290c is composed of 79.6% red, 16.1%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.8% magenta, 94.1%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 9.1 degrees, a saturation of 88.8% and a lightness of 42.2%. #cb290c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5218 with #970000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

● #cb290c color description : Strong red.
#cb290c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cb290c has RGB values of R:203, G:41, B:12 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.8, Y:0.94,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13314316.
